MIKETHEBIKE
Active Member
- Joined
- Feb 20, 2014
- Messages
- 197
Im sure i saw somewhere a Royal Enfield charity ride. Where you ride the bikes in India and deliver them for charity. Didn't William and Harry do it. Does this still go on or was it a one off or am i losing the plot.